Listed by Harris Real Estate Wine CoastExperience comfort and functionality in this beautifully maintained property, ideally positioned on an elevated 760m² block in the heart of family-friendly Sheidow Park with sweeping views and your choice of outdoor living spaces.
With both formal and casual living areas, the home is ideal for families or those who love to host. The formal lounge and dining area is perfect for special occasions, while the tiled everyday living room offers a relaxed, light-filled retreat with sliding door access to the outdoors.
Large enough for more than one cook, the well-equipped kitchen is the heart of the home, boasting a gas cooktop, wall oven and Bosch dishwasher, and extensive storage including a large pantry. Outdoors, the property impresses with verandahs on three sides, a north-facing alfresco dining area and a lush pergola with established gardens. Whether enjoying a morning coffee or entertaining friends, the outdoor areas are as inviting as they are practical.
Inside, discover three generous bedrooms plus a versatile office that easily converts into a fourth bedroom or media room. The large master suite is cleverly zoned for privacy, complete with built-in robes and an ensuite, while the main bathroom is smartly configured with a powder room, and separate bathroom with both shower and bath.
This home enjoys a lovely setting close to parks, walking trails and local schools including Sheidow Park Primary and Woodend Primary. With Hallett Cove Shopping Centre, vibrant cafés, and the stunning southern beaches just minutes away, this is where convenience and lifestyle go hand in hand.
